This review focuses on the performance and technical state of Batman: Arkham City
on the Nintendo Switch following Update 1.0.2, part of the Batman: Arkham Trilogy package. Technical Performance & Resolution
Update 1.0.2 aims to stabilize a port that Digital Foundry and other critics initially labeled as disappointing compared to its original 2011 release.
Resolution: The game utilizes a dynamic resolution, typically targeting 900p in docked mode (scaling up to 1080p) and 720p in handheld mode. Batman Arkham City -NSP--Update 1.0.2-.part1.rar
Frame Rate: It targets a locked 30 FPS. While more stable than the notoriously poor Arkham Knight port, users still report occasional dips to 25 FPS during intensive combat or fast-paced traversal.
Visual Assets: Unlike the Return to Arkham remasters, this Switch version is based on the original PC/Xbox 360 code. It lacks certain modern effects like depth of field but features higher-resolution self-shadows. Key Fixes and Ongoing Issues
Update 1.0.2 and subsequent patches have addressed several stability concerns, though some legacy issues remain:
Texture Loading: A persistent issue where high-resolution textures take several seconds to "pop in" remains noticeable.
Shadow Alignment: Some self-shadowing on character models exhibits minor alignment glitches not present in the original versions.
Loading Times: Reloading after a death is reasonably fast, taking between 10 to 15 seconds, though initial game boot-up is longer. Comparison to Other Versions
Content: This version is the "Game of the Year" edition, containing all released DLC, including the Catwoman, Robin, and Nightwing packs.
Hardware: While the Switch 1 hardware struggles with texture streaming, tests on Switch 2 hardware via backwards compatibility show significantly improved loading times and a more consistent 30 FPS lock, effectively "brute-forcing" the original code for a smoother experience.
Verdict: For players limited to the Nintendo Switch, Arkham City is the most playable entry in the trilogy. While it lacks the polish of the PC version, Update 1.0.2 provides a functional, albeit visually compromised, way to experience the title on the go.

The story follows Batman as he is incarcerated in Arkham City, a massive, walled-off "super-prison" encompassing the decaying urban slums of Gotham City. Plot Summary
The Setup: Bruce Wayne is kidnapped and imprisoned in Arkham City by its warden, Hugo Strange, who knows Batman's secret identity. Strange threatens to unleash a mysterious plan called "Protocol 10" within ten hours.
The Joker's Gambit: While investigating, Batman is captured by the Joker, who is dying from the toxic effects of the "Titan" formula (from the previous game, Arkham Asylum). The Joker performs a forced blood transfusion, infecting Batman with the same fatal disease, forcing the Dark Knight to find a cure for both of them.
The Search for a Cure: Batman must navigate a city torn apart by gang wars between the Joker, The Penguin, and Two-Face. His search leads him to track down Mr. Freeze, who has the medical knowledge to create a cure, and the ancient Ra's al Ghul, whose blood is the final missing ingredient.
